2012-03-09 8 views
0

Excel 2007を使用しています。セルの書式設定オプションを使用して角括弧で囲まれた特定のテキストをフォーマットします。私はカスタムタイプ\[@\]を使用します。私は書式設定これで、セルに値を入力するたびに、それは、フォーマット正しいが表示されます。Excel 2007のカスタム書式設定。テキストプレースホルダ(@)は値の代わりにアドレスを返します

Optimus Prime

[Optimus Prime]なるが、私は別のセルへの参照に入れたときに、それが表示され、このセルへの参照を返します。

セルA1は、Ford Prefect を含んでいます。セルA2には、A1への参照と上記の書式設定が含まれています。これにより、次のような結果が表示されます。[=A1]

上記の方法で値を参照することは可能ですか?

答えて

2

これは、Excelのほんの少しのもの(それは多くあります)です。

数式を入力した後に書式を適用する必要があります。
セルの書式設定を[全般]にリセットします。
数式を入力します。
\[@\]フォーマットを適用してください。

+0

はい、それは動作します。ニースを見つける!残念ながら、それは私の状況では便利ではありませんが、私はそれが逆に働くことを望みます。 – AutomatedChaos

+0

さて、['Worksheet_Change'](http://office.microsoft.com/en-us/excel-help/HV080555120.aspx)イベントとremove-set-reapplyイベントを処理できます。それ以外は、私は本当に方法を見ることができません。 – GSerg

+0

これは回避策になる可能性があります。私は、Ctrl + Alt + F5がワークブックを手動で再計算/更新する方法のように、remove-set-reapplyのショートカットを作成すると思います。 – AutomatedChaos

関連する問題